Web"targeted investing" programs, in which a small percentage of funds' portfolios are allocated for projects that have social or economic "collateral benefits" for the city or region where they are based, while also achieving risk-adjusted market rate returns on investments. WebIMPACT MEASUREMENT A hallmark of impact investing is the commitment of the investor to measure and report the social and environmental performance and progress of … WebApr 5, 2014 · US pension regulation, specifically the Employee Retirement Income Security Act (ERISA), allows for economically targeted investments (ETIs) as long as they do not sacrifice risk-adjusted market-rate financial returns to the pension plan. What ERISA’s Interpretive Bulletin on ETIs makes clear is the process by which such investment …
